Maison > développement back-end > Golang > Comment installer Golang 1.7.5

Comment installer Golang 1.7.5

PHPz
Libérer: 2023-04-05 10:52:59
original
630 Les gens l'ont consulté

Go语言(Golang)是由Google开发的一种高效、可靠、简单的编程语言。近年来,Go语言以较大的优势逐渐走向编程界的前沿,成为云计算、大数据、高并发等领域的首选语言,其用户群体也越来越庞大。本篇文章主要介绍golang 1.7.5的安装过程。

一、安装前的准备工作

在安装过程中,我们需要在Linux系统的环境中配置好一些环境变量,具体操作如下:

1.查看系统已安装的gcc版本:

gcc --version
Copier après la connexion

如果系统中没有安装 gcc 或版本过低,需要安装更新版本的 gcc:

sudo apt-get update
sudo apt-get install gcc
Copier après la connexion

2.检查系统中是否已经安装了Mercurial:

hg --version
Copier après la connexion

如果系统中没有安装Mercurial,需要安装Mercurial:

sudo apt-get update
sudo apt-get install mercurial
Copier après la connexion

二、golang 1.7.5 的安装

1.从官网下载源代码

首先,需要在golang官网(https://golang.org/dl/)上下载最新版本的golang源代码。将下载下来的压缩文件解压缩。

2.配置环境变量

(1)设置GOPATH环境变量:

export GOPATH=/usr/local/go
Copier après la connexion

(2)将Go语言二进制文件目录添加到系统PATH环境变量中:

export PATH=$PATH:/usr/local/go/bin
Copier après la connexion

(3)保存环境变量配置:

source ~/.bash_profile
Copier après la connexion

(4)通过验证测试一下环境变量是否配置成功:

go version
Copier après la connexion

如果输出golang 1.7.5的版本号,则说明安装成功。

三、测试验证golang是否安装成功

写一个Hello world程序来测试验证一下golang是否安装成功:

1.创建目录:

mkdir -p $GOPATH/src/hello
Copier après la connexion

2.在hello目录下创建main.go文件:

package main

import "fmt"

func main() {
    fmt.Println("Hello, world!")
}
Copier après la connexion

3.运行代码:

go run main.go
Copier après la connexion

如果终端输出了Hello, world!字样,则验证通过,golang安装完毕。

总结

安装golang 1.7.5相对来说比较简单,主要需要配置好系统环境变量。通过以上步骤操作,在linux系统中安装golang 1.7.5应该是没有问题的。希望本篇文章对你在安装golang 1.7.5时有所帮助。

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al